北京工大Virtex-II嵌入式开发详细流程指南

5星 · 超过95%的资源 需积分: 10 9 下载量 11 浏览量 更新于2025-01-08 收藏 3.55MB PDF 举报
本篇文档详细介绍了北京工业大学嵌入式软件与系统研究所的Virtex-II开发板实验手册中的开发流程,旨在帮助学习者掌握使用Xilinx Platform Studio进行定制硬件项目的构建。以下是整个流程的详细步骤: 1. **启动Xilinx Platform Studio**: 首先打开Xilinx Platform Studio,这是进行Virtex-II开发的基础环境。 2. **创建新项目**: 使用BaseSystemBuilder Wizard工具,点击“新建”或“Create”,选择创建一个针对定制板卡的系统。 3. **设置项目保存路径**: 在向导中,通过“浏览…”选项选择保存项目的位置,如d:\edk_project,并确认选择。 4. **配置项目目录**: 选择保存项目的文件夹后,点击“打开”按钮,以便在后续操作中访问。 5. **项目构建**: 进入构建阶段,点击“下一步”,确认创建一个新项目。 6. **定制硬件信息**: 选择“为定制板卡创建系统”,并继续至下一环节,输入或选择板卡的具体配置信息。 7. **时钟频率设置**: 设置板卡的时钟频率,保持其他参数默认值,然后进入下一个步骤。 8. **添加所需设备**: 点击“添加设备”,根据项目需求选择需要的器件,如数字输入/输出接口(GPIO)、LED七段显示和串口通信模块(RS232)。 9. **设备类型和配置**: 对每个设备,选择合适的IO接口类型和设备型号,例如GPIO设置为通用输入输出,LED_7Segment设置其引脚功能,RS232设置波特率、数据位等参数。 10. **DIP开关参数设置**: 如果项目涉及DIP开关,需要配置这些外部控制元件的对应关系。 11-14. **GPIO和LED_7Segment配置**: 分别为GPIO设备LED_7Segment设置参数,包括引脚分配、功能和状态等。 15. **RS232配置**: 对最后一个设备RS232,设置连接器配置、波特率、校验方式等,确保串行通信的正确性。 16. **完成设备添加**: 确认所有设备配置无误后,点击“下一步”进入下一个步骤。 17. **最终确认与构建**: 最后一步通常会进行一次预览和确认,确保所有的设置都符合预期,然后正式构建项目,准备下载到Virtex-II开发板上进行测试。 这个过程涵盖了从软件配置到硬件定制的完整流程,适合嵌入式系统开发者和学生深入理解Virtex-II平台的使用方法,以及如何通过Xilinx工具实现硬件与软件的交互。通过实践这样的步骤,可以提高对Virtex-II系列FPGA开发的技能和经验。